H.R. 2869, The Central Asia Education Enhancement Act of 2007
- This item is from the 110th Congress (2007-2008) and is no longer current. Comments, voting, and wiki editing have been disabled, and the cost/savings estimate has been frozen.
Version saved on June 28, 2007, 14:01:30, by webmaster:
H.R. 2869 would establish a pilot program of Central Asian scholarships for undergraduate and graduate level public policy internships in the United States.

Status of the Legislation
Latest Major Action: 6/26/2007: Referred to House committee. Status: Referred to the House Committee on Foreign Affairs.
